CONTEXT OF JOB:

The UDairy Creamery Enterprise is an entity of the University of Delawares College of Agriculture and Natural Resources. It is currently comprised of two brick and mortar retail locations a mobile ice cream truck and a dairy production facility. It uses milk sourced from the college dairy unit and is also an outlet for other college products including honey beef wool and more.

Under general supervision of the Retail Operations Assistant Director the Flagship Location Manager oversees all functions associated with the UDairy Creamery Flagship location. The flagship location manager is responsible for the oversight of both the operational and administrative functions of the UDairy Creamery Flagship and Moo Mobile to include the production marketing sale and distribution of ice cream and other products at the UDairy Creamery Flagship facility the Moo Mobile and UD campus and local events. The Flagship Manager is also responsible for assisting with the management and execution of catering events involving the UDairy Creamery Flagship.

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ES:

Operational

  • Manages the operational administrative and fiscal affairs of the UDairy Creamery Flagship and Moo Mobile
  • Coordinates staffing set up supervision and billing of UDairy Creamery ice cream catering events and Moo Mobile ice cream truck. Responsible for driving the Moo Mobile ice cream truck.

Marketing and Sales

  • Manages the ordering sale and distribution of ice cream cheese and other products at the UDairy Creamery Flagship
  • Manages production and distribution of food and other products including ice cream cheese prepared foods and CANR Ag products.
  • Supports menu development and marketing of the UDairy Creamery Flagship and Production facility and their products.
  • Manages business relations of the UDairy Creamery to CANR departments and units the Office of the Dean of the College of Agriculture and Natural Resources UDs Office of Communication and Public Affairs UDs Dining Services UD Athletics Newark community as well as the public media faculty staff graduate and undergraduate students.
  • Communicates functions services and goals of the Creamery Flagship and Moo Mobile operations to internal and external stakeholders.

Staffing and Personnel Management

  • Participates in the staffing coordination of the flagship to include scheduling and training for student supervisors student employees and miscellaneous wage employees.
  • Manages timesheets and payroll related inquiries in partnership with Creamery HR Liaison. Makes recommendations to Creamery leadership on personnel actions.
  • Assists in developing recommending and implementing employee training programs and business action plans.

Financial

  • Assists leadership with recording and management of the Creamery flagship and Moo Mobile accounts payable accounts receivable invoicing payroll and event financials.

Other

  • Responsible for complying with university policies procedures and best practices regarding protecting data and following UD data governance rules
  • Performs other jobrelated duties as required.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elors degree and two years of related experience or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Experience or academic background in small business management of a food service operation.
  • Experience or academic background in food science and/or dairy science preferred.
  • Knowledge of Microsoft computer programs and computerized information systems.
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ills.
  • Experience in facilitating events.
  • Knowledge of cost analysis techniques and budget preparation preferred.
  • Ability to develop financial plans manage resources and analyze budgetary expenditures preferred.
  • Previous supervisory and/or employee training experience preferred.
  • Advanced knowledge of customer service standards and procedures preferred.
  • Skills in establishing directing and enforcing policies and regulations preferred.
  • Ability to develop plan and implement short and longrange goals preferred.

S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S:

  • ServeSafe Certified or must be able to achieve certification within 30 days of start date.
  • Must be able to work a flexible schedule. Evening and weekends required for special events.
  • Must maintain a valid license in order to drive department vehicles.
  • With or without assistance must be able to move or lift up to 50 pounds.
